Catherine Owens 1823–1860 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1823
Birth Location: Dooly County, Georgia, USA
Death Date: 1860
Death Location: Dooly County, Georgia, USA
Father: Micajah Owens
Mother: Maryan Story
Spouse(s): Moses Nipper
Children(s): Abraham Nipper
The story of Catherine Owens began in 1823 in Dooly County, Georgia, USA. Catherine Owens married Moses Nipper, and had children including Abraham T Nipper. Catherine Owens passed away in 1860 in Dooly County, Georgia, USA.
